Output fe84c5fdfae39f6ba3c04a2b6a4ce31fcc666a8733ec0859dbd909cbd1fe2a7d:4

value
673159
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 45aba8595559982dd18636e6d5f921b7ab6e3a40 OP_EQUALVERIFY OP_CHECKSIG
address
17MPGDYoyEFXsGcfr9kvnpGSRY7vN1VE3H
transaction
fe84c5fdfae39f6ba3c04a2b6a4ce31fcc666a8733ec0859dbd909cbd1fe2a7d
confirmations
198150
spent
true